Examples - Siemens SINUMERIK 840D sl Function Manual

Hide thumbs Also See for SINUMERIK 840D sl:
Table of Contents

Advertisement

W5: 3D tool radius compensation - 840D sl only

23.6 Examples

23.6
Examples
Example program for 3D circumferential milling:
Program code
$TC_DP1[1,1]=120
$TC_DP3[1,1] =
$TC_DP6[1.1] =8
N10 X0 Y0 Z0 T1 D1 F12000
N20 TRAORI(1)
N30 G42 ORIC ISD=10 CUT3DC G64 X30
N40 ORIWKS A30 B15
N50 Y20 A3=1 C3=1
N60 X50 Y30
N70 Y50 A3=0.5 B3=1 C3=5
N80 M63
N90 X0 ISD=20
N100 G40 Y0
N110 M30
Example program for 3D face milling:
Program code
N10
N20 $TC_DP1[1,1] = 121
N30 $TC_DP3[1,1]=20
N40 $TC_DP6[1,1]=5
N60
N70
N50 $TC_DP7[1,1]=3
N80 X0 Y0 Z0 A0 B0 C0 G17 T1 D1 F12000
N90 TRAORI(1)
N100 B4=-1 C4=1
N110 G41 ORID CUT3DF G64 X10 Y0 Z0
N120 X30
N130 Y20 A4=1 C4=1
N140 B3=1 C3=5
N150 B3=1 C3=1
N160 X-10 A5=1 C5=2 ORIC
796
Comment
; Definition of tool D1
; Type (end mill)
; Length offset vector
; Radius
; Selection of the tool
; Activate transformation
; Activate 3D circumferential milling,
; Orientation changes at outside corners
; Constant, 10 mm insertion depth.
; Change of orientation at a corner
; by specification of axis positions.
; Traversing block with change in orientation, specifica-
tion
; of the orientation with direction vectors
; Traversing block with constant orientation
; Traversing block with change in orientation
; Block without traversing information
; Traversing block with change of the insertion depth
; Deactivating the tool radius compensation
Comment
; Definition of tool D1
; Tool type (torus cutter)
; Tool length offset
; Radius
; Smoothing radius
; Selection of the tool
; Plane definition
; Activate tool offset
; Outside corner, new plane definition
; Change in orientation with ORID
; Change in orientation with ORID
Function Manual, 01/2015, 6FC5397-2BP40-5BA2
Special functions

Advertisement

Table of Contents
loading

This manual is also suitable for:

Sinumerik 828dSinumerik 840de sl

Table of Contents